summaryrefslogtreecommitdiffstats
path: root/docker
diff options
context:
space:
mode:
authorDessalines <tyhou13@gmx.com>2020-06-27 10:54:08 -0400
committerDessalines <tyhou13@gmx.com>2020-06-27 10:54:08 -0400
commite517de5480d07e80fdad545a9eb182198421ac06 (patch)
tree893073599de7ceaf519bcc02f24f687f9444b347 /docker
parent86dc50f9f0f6ea98273eb3845d5486d2fad8c1ff (diff)
parentbd3051e0583ce8693826abf4e78d8439db366fca (diff)
Merge branch 'master' into federation
Diffstat (limited to 'docker')
-rw-r--r--docker/lemmy.hjson57
-rw-r--r--docker/prod/docker-compose.yml2
2 files changed, 17 insertions, 42 deletions
diff --git a/docker/lemmy.hjson b/docker/lemmy.hjson
index 271fc78d..89da4689 100644
--- a/docker/lemmy.hjson
+++ b/docker/lemmy.hjson
@@ -1,18 +1,7 @@
{
- database: {
- # username to connect to postgres
- user: "lemmy"
- # password to connect to postgres
- password: "password"
- # host where postgres is running
- host: "postgres"
- # port where postgres can be accessed
- port: 5432
- # name of the postgres database for lemmy
- database: "lemmy"
- # maximum number of active sql connections
- pool_size: 5
- }
+ # for more info about the config, check out the documentation
+ # https://dev.lemmy.ml/docs/administration_configuration.html
+
# the domain name of your instance (eg "dev.lemmy.ml")
hostname: "my_domain"
# address where lemmy should listen for incoming requests
@@ -21,32 +10,19 @@
port: 8536
# json web token for authorization between server and client
jwt_secret: "changeme"
- # The dir for the front end
- front_end_dir: "/app/dist"
- # rate limits for various user actions, by user ip
- rate_limit: {
- # maximum number of messages created in interval
- message: 180
- # interval length for message limit
- message_per_second: 60
- # maximum number of posts created in interval
- post: 6
- # interval length for post limit
- post_per_second: 600
- # maximum number of registrations in interval
- register: 3
- # interval length for registration limit
- register_per_second: 3600
+ # settings related to the postgresql database
+ database: {
+ # name of the postgres database for lemmy
+ database: "lemmy"
+ # username to connect to postgres
+ user: "lemmy"
+ # password to connect to postgres
+ password: "password"
+ # host where postgres is running
+ host: "postgres"
}
-# # optional: parameters for automatic configuration of new instance (only used at first start)
-# setup: {
-# # username for the admin user
-# admin_username: "lemmy"
-# # password for the admin user
-# admin_password: "lemmy"
-# # name of the site (can be changed later)
-# site_name: "Lemmy Test"
-# }
+ # The location of the frontend
+ front_end_dir: "/app/dist"
# # optional: email sending configuration
# email: {
# # hostname of the smtp server
@@ -55,9 +31,8 @@
# smtp_login: ""
# # password to login to the smtp server
# smtp_password: ""
-# # address to send emails from, eg "info@your-instance.com"
+# # address to send emails from, eg "noreply@your-instance.com"
# smtp_from_address: ""
-# use_tls: true
# }
}
diff --git a/docker/prod/docker-compose.yml b/docker/prod/docker-compose.yml
index e2774d64..ef3d6975 100644
--- a/docker/prod/docker-compose.yml
+++ b/docker/prod/docker-compose.yml
@@ -12,7 +12,7 @@ services:
restart: always
lemmy:
- image: dessalines/lemmy:v0.7.0
+ image: dessalines/lemmy:v0.7.2
ports:
- "127.0.0.1:8536:8536"
restart: always